Israeli Protests Erupt Against Gaza Military Operations

Israeli Protests Surge Against Netanyahu’s Gaza Military Operations

Tensions escalate in Israel as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u’s announcement to expand military operations in Gaza draws over 100,000 protesters to the streets of Tel Aviv. Citizens demand an immediate halt to the military actions and the safe return of hostages held by Hamas, sparking significant public outcry as families express grave concerns for their loved ones amidst rising violence and humanitarian crises in the region.

Background & Context

The ongoing military conflict between Israel and Hamas has escalated since the surprise assault by Hamas in October 2023, leading to a considerable number of casualties and humanitarian crises. Over 61,000 Palestinians have reportedly died as a result of the Israeli offensive, exacerbating the already dire situation in Gaza. Efforts for ceasefire negotiations have repeatedly stalled, with the most notable attempts collapsing in July 2025, leaving many trapped in the crossfire of this militarized struggle. Key Developments & Timeline

The ongoing situation surrounding Gaza and the broader region has been characterized by escalating tensions and significant military maneuvers. Below is a chronology of key events that have shaped the recent developments:

  • August 8, 2025: Israeli Prime Minister Netanyahu announces plans to take control of Gaza City, significantly expanding military operations in the region.
  • August 9, 2025: Protests erupt in Tel Aviv against the military escalation, with over 100,000 participants voicing their concerns regarding the humanitarian impact.
  • August 10, 2025: Public pressure mounts, leading to consideration of another United Nations security council meeting to address the escalating violence and potential humanitarian crises in the besieged region.

These developments have raised the threat level significantly, particularly for civilians in Gaza and the families of hostages held by Hamas. Critics argue that the proposed military actions could aggravate the already dire situation, as malnutrition rates and fatalities continue to rise in Gaza.

Official Statements & Analysis

As tensions rise in Israel, significant public protests have erupted in response to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u’s military plans. Protesters have vocally criticized these actions, with one demonstrator declaring, “This is a death cabinet,” and others emphasizing, “We want the war to end because our hostages are dying there.” This widespread unrest highlights the deep-rooted concerns regarding the humanitarian implications of military escalation in Gaza, as families of hostages demand an urgent cessation of military activities that threaten their loved ones.
